Expected Page Output and Replacement Cycles
Page yields for HP inkjet cartridges are measured under ISO/IEC 24711 standard testing conditions based on continuous printing. Actual page yields will vary depending on photo ink coverage, graphic density, and print frequency.
| Cartridge Number | Type | Colour | Page Yield | Cost Per Page |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 98 | Standard | Black | 400 | $0.14 |
| 95 | Standard | Colour | 260 | $0.19 |
Cost Per Page = Total Cartridge Price ÷ Page Yield (at 5% coverage). Prices based on Genuine cartridges.

Cartridge Setup Tip
Because the HP 95 (C8766WA) Tri-colour cartridge contains cyan, magenta, and yellow ink in a single housing, running out of any single colour requires replacing the entire tri-colour cartridge. Keep an extra tri-colour cartridge ready if you print graphics with dominant colour tones.
Frequently Asked Questions
How do integrated printhead cartridges benefit photo print output on the Photosmart 2570?
HP 95 (C8766WA) and 98 (C9364WA) cartridges feature built-in printheads, meaning a fresh firing mechanism is installed every time you replace a cartridge. This ensures consistent ink droplet placement and prevents nozzle clogging from affecting print quality over time.
Can I install a 98 Black cartridge alongside a 95 Tri-colour cartridge in my Photosmart 2570?
Yes, the Photosmart 2570 uses a dual-slot carriage designed to hold the 98 (C9364WA) Black cartridge and 95 (C8766WA) Tri-colour cartridge simultaneously, allowing smooth transitions between text and photo printing.
What happens if one colour runs dry in the 95 Tri-colour ink cartridge?
Because cyan, magenta, and yellow inks share a single physical cartridge body, running out of one colour causes significant colour shifting in printed photos. The entire 95 (C8766WA) cartridge must be replaced to restore full colour accuracy.
